Huntingdon can’t keep pace in 2nd half at Maryville

Huntingdon can’t keep pace in 2nd half at Maryville

MARYVILLE, Tenn.  – The Huntingdon women's basketball team fell behind in the second half and lost to Maryville College 75-53 on Sunday.

Trailing by 10 points at halftime, Huntingdon opened the second half with an 11-3 run to pull within two points, 38-36, with 4:57 left in the third quarter. But from there, the momentum swung toward Maryville.

The Scots closed the third quarter with a 12-4 run to take a 50-40 lead at the end of the third quarter. Maryville continued to pull away in the fourth quarter.

Ry Whetstone led Huntingdon with 20 points, nine rebounds and two blocked shots and Shaonica Thomas had a double-double of 10 points and 12 rebounds. Wyatt Bak finished with nine points, Alina Shoemake had seven rebounds and five assists and Indya Lawrence had four assists.

                                                             

Records: Huntingdon (9-11, 8-3 USA South); Maryville (14-5, 7-3 USA South)
